Variegated Aeschynanthus Lobbianus is a stunningly beautiful and unique plant. The leaves of the Aeschynanthus are thick and leathery, with unique cream variegation. The plant grows in a vine-like manner and at the end of each stem, a cluster of tubular, bright red flowers emerges, resembling a tube of lipstick. This native to tropical regions of Southeast Asia is also commonly referred to as a lipstick plant because of the shape of its flowers.

This plant is easy to care for, and thrives in bright, indirect sunlight, making it the perfect addition to any well-lit room in your home. It prefers well-draining soil and requires regular watering, but be sure to allow the soil to dry out slightly between waterings to prevent overwatering.
